Определение и использование
sandbox атрибут позволяет дополнительный набор ограничений для содержимого в iframe .
Когда sandbox атрибут присутствует, и он будет:
- рассматривать содержание как из уникального происхождения
- представление блок-формы
- выполнение блок сценария
- отключить API-интерфейсы
- предотвратить ссылки от ориентации других контекстов просмотра
- чтобы содержание с помощью плагинов (через <embed>, <object>, <applet> или другой)
- предотвратить содержимое для навигации свой контекст просмотра верхнего уровня
- блок автоматически запускаемые функции (например, автоматическое воспроизведение видео или автоматически фокусировать контроль формы)
Значение sandbox атрибута может быть либо просто песочница (тогда все ограничения применяются), или разделенный пробелами список предопределенных значений , которые будут удалены особые ограничения.
Относится к
sandbox атрибут может быть использован на следующий элемент:
Элемент | Атрибут |
---|---|
<iframe> | sandbox |
пример
<iframe> с дополнительными ограничениями:
<iframe src="demo_iframe_sandbox.htm"
sandbox></iframe>
Попробуй сам " Поддержка браузеров
Числа в таблице указать первую версию браузера, который полностью поддерживает атрибут.
Атрибут | |||||
---|---|---|---|---|---|
sandbox | 4.0 | 10,0 | 17,0 | 5.0 | 15,0 |